Transaction 11812c177c896504072fcd277ab330649dc403789b85150c67a8be00acaa9c90

6 Input
2 Outputs
  • 11812c177c896504072fcd277ab330649dc403789b85150c67a8be00acaa9c90:0
  • value  1451
    address  15kSZMRxAWdz4ADord2ae2pDPtkC1dtj1v
  • 11812c177c896504072fcd277ab330649dc403789b85150c67a8be00acaa9c90:1
  • value  31777
    address  3B1SjhsRuvxTAwxhwVbbuaa8JeEV6cw7TC